This post compares Atascadero, California to Brentwood, California across various dimensions, including population, median income, median age, percentage of housing that is rental, percent of households with kids, and other demographics.

Dimension Atascadero (city) Brentwood (city)
Population 29,797 58,828
Income (median) $56,365 $70,263
Home Value (median) $433,900 $482,600
White 91% 65%
Black 1% 7%
Asian 2% 9%
With Kids 30% 42%
Age (median) 38 38
Rentals 37% 25%
